Protect Yourself Against

Learn to identify and defend against these common digital threats

📱

SMS Scams

Fake messages claiming to be from banks, government agencies, or delivery services trying to steal your personal information or money.

🎣

Phishing Attacks

Fraudulent emails and websites designed to trick you into revealing passwords, credit card numbers, and other sensitive information.

📰

Fake News

Misinformation and disinformation spread through social media and messaging apps to mislead and manipulate public opinion.

💳

Online Shopping Scams

Fake online stores and marketplace sellers that take your money but never deliver products, or sell counterfeit goods.

💰

Investment Fraud

Get-rich-quick schemes, pyramid schemes, and fake investment opportunities promising unrealistic returns.

👥

Social Engineering

Psychological manipulation techniques used by scammers to trick you into divulging confidential information.

Quick Safety Tips

Essential practices to keep yourself safe online

🔐 Verify Before You Trust

Always verify the sender's identity through official channels before sharing personal information or clicking links.

🚫 Don't Share Personal Info

Never give out passwords, PINs, or sensitive information via text, email, or phone calls.

🔍 Check URLs Carefully

Look for spelling errors, suspicious domains, and always ensure websites use HTTPS (lock icon).

💰 Be Skeptical of "Too Good" Deals

If an offer seems too good to be true, it probably is. Research before making any financial commitments.

📱 Update Your Apps

Keep your devices and apps updated with the latest security patches and features.

🛡️ Use Strong Passwords

Create unique, complex passwords for each account and enable two-factor authentication when available.
